Oracle分区表操作指南:插入、查询与管理
需积分: 9 122 浏览量
更新于2024-08-15
收藏 4.36MB PPT 举报
Oracle数据库是一种对象关系型数据库管理系统(Object-Relational Database Management System, ORDBMS),在现代信息技术领域广泛应用,特别是在管理信息系统、企业数据处理、互联网和电子商务等场景中。Oracle以其高效的数据安全性、完整性控制、支持大规模并发事务处理、分布式数据处理能力和高度的可移植性而著称。
在Oracle数据库体系结构中,数据被组织成表,其中一种特殊的表类型是分区表(Partitioned Table)。分区表允许将大量数据根据特定规则划分成多个逻辑或物理部分,这些部分称为分区。这有助于提高查询性能,因为系统可以根据分区直接访问相关的数据,而不是扫描整个表。
操作已分区的表与普通表类似,但有特定的处理方式。例如,当你插入数据时,如`INSERT INTO SALES3 VALUES ('P001', '02-3月-2001', 2000)`,Oracle会自动将数据分配到对应的分区中。查询时,可以使用`SELECT * FROM SALES3 PARTITION (P3)`明确指定想要操作的分区,这样查询效率更高。
对于修改和删除操作,`DELETE FROM SALES3 PARTITION (P2)`命令也是针对特定分区执行的。这避免了对整个表的全表扫描,节省了时间和资源。
在开发Oracle数据库应用时,开发者需要掌握SQL命令和SQL函数,以及PL/SQL编写存储过程的能力。此外,熟悉数据库配置和管理,包括用户管理、工具使用、安装和卸载流程也是必要的。理解Oracle体系结构的各个组件,如客户端/服务器架构,客户端应用程序如何通过请求与服务器交互,都是基础技能。
Oracle数据库提供了一种强大的数据管理解决方案,适合处理大型、复杂的企业级应用。学习和操作已分区表是Oracle数据库开发的重要部分,它能有效提升数据处理效率和系统性能。
2020-07-02 上传
2019-12-24 上传
2013-01-22 上传
2016-04-27 上传
2008-04-29 上传
2020-11-04 上传
2016-03-08 上传
2008-01-18 上传
2022-09-20 上传
鲁严波
- 粉丝: 24
- 资源: 2万+
最新资源
- Fisher Iris Setosa数据的主成分分析及可视化- Matlab实现
- 深入理解JavaScript类与面向对象编程
- Argspect-0.0.1版本Python包发布与使用说明
- OpenNetAdmin v09.07.15 PHP项目源码下载
- 掌握Node.js: 构建高性能Web服务器与应用程序
- Matlab矢量绘图工具:polarG函数使用详解
- 实现Vue.js中PDF文件的签名显示功能
- 开源项目PSPSolver:资源约束调度问题求解器库
- 探索vwru系统:大众的虚拟现实招聘平台
- 深入理解cJSON:案例与源文件解析
- 多边形扩展算法在MATLAB中的应用与实现
- 用React类组件创建迷你待办事项列表指南
- Python库setuptools-58.5.3助力高效开发
- fmfiles工具:在MATLAB中查找丢失文件并列出错误
- 老枪二级域名系统PHP源码简易版发布
- 探索DOSGUI开源库:C/C++图形界面开发新篇章